《云南省乡镇街道边界数据——基于geoJson的深度解析与应用》
在信息技术高速发展的今天,地理信息系统(GIS)已经成为我们理解和分析地理空间信息的重要工具。其中,geoJson作为一种轻量级、易于处理的地理数据格式,被广泛应用于地图数据的存储和交换。本文将深入探讨“geoJson云南省乡镇街道边界数据”,揭示其背后蕴含的丰富信息,并探讨如何利用这些数据进行数据可视化,特别是在dataV和echarts等工具中的应用。
geoJson是一种基于JSON(JavaScript Object Notation)的地理数据格式,它将地理位置信息以键值对的形式存储,便于程序读取和处理。云南省乡镇街道边界数据,顾名思义,包含了云南省内所有乡镇和街道的行政边界信息,这些数据包括了各个乡镇和街道的几何形状、属性信息等,为研究区域划分、人口分布、发展规划等提供了详实的基础资料。
了解数据结构是使用这些数据的关键。在geoJson文件中,每个乡镇或街道被表示为一个Feature对象,包含了一个几何对象(Geometry)和一组属性(Properties)。Geometry对象描述了乡镇或街道的几何形状,常见的有Point(点)、LineString(线)和Polygon(多边形),对于乡镇街道边界数据,通常采用Polygon来表示复杂的边界形状。Properties则存储了如乡镇名称、代码、人口等附加信息。
有了这些数据,我们可以进行各种分析。例如,通过统计乡镇面积,可以了解云南省地域分布的差异;通过分析乡镇边界交界,可以研究行政区域间的相互关系;通过结合人口数据,可以评估不同地区的城镇化程度和人口密度。
在数据可视化方面,dataV和echarts都是优秀的JavaScript库,能够将这些地理数据转化为生动的地图展示。dataV是阿里云推出的数据可视化工具,擅长构建大规模数据的实时监控大屏,而echarts则是一个功能强大的通用图表库,支持丰富的地图图表。两者都提供了处理geoJson数据的能力,可以将云南省乡镇街道边界数据映射到地图上,以颜色、大小、图例等形式直观展示各个乡镇的特性。
具体操作时,我们需要先加载geoJson数据,然后使用dataV或echarts提供的地图插件,将乡镇街道边界转换为地图形状,再结合属性信息进行标注和样式设置。例如,可以通过颜色区分乡镇的人口密度,通过鼠标悬停显示乡镇的详细信息。这种可视化方式不仅有助于政策制定者直观地理解区域特征,也为公众提供了一个了解云南省乡镇街道的窗口。
“geoJson云南省乡镇街道边界数据”是研究和展示云南省地理信息的重要资源。通过合理的数据处理和可视化技术,我们可以从中挖掘出丰富的社会经济信息,为城市规划、公共服务提供有力的数据支持。无论是GIS专家还是普通用户,都能从中受益,进一步推动地理信息科学的发展和应用。
1